The Kia Rio (2003-2005) was offered with 3 distinct engine configurations across its trim range.
| Engine | Power | Torque | Transmission | Drive | Top speed | 0-100 km/h | Consumption | Available on |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1.5L Petrol | 97 hp | 132 Nm | Automatic | Front Wheel Drive | 170 km/h | 14.2 s | 8.3 l/100km | 2 trims |
| 1.5L Petrol | 97 hp | 132 Nm | Manual | Front Wheel Drive | 175 km/h | 11.6 s | 7.1 l/100km | 2 trims |
| 1.3L Petrol | 82 hp | 116 Nm | Manual | Front Wheel Drive | 165 km/h | 14.3 s | 6.7 l/100km | 3 trims |
Each row is a distinct mechanical configuration — engine size, power output, transmission, drivetrain and fuel type — deduplicated across equipment trims that share the same engine. Trim-only differences (interior, wheels, options) do not create a separate row.
